If the under-stair space has existing plumbing, or the adjoining room does, the project will cost significantly less. Architect Dominic Bagnato estimates that putting a toilet and basin under the stairs would cost $10,000-$12,000 - "closer to $12,000 if you had to try and get plumbing in there," he says. Can I have a toilet under my stairs? Yes! In many homes across the UK, it is possible to add a toilet in the space under your stairs. It is a popular upgrade for many homes built in the 19th and early 20th century before multiple bathrooms became the standard for family-sized homes.
